JACKSONVILLE, Fla. — Gates for the Jacksonville Jazz Festival are being delayed Sunday afternoon due to inclement weather, event organizers said on social media.
Any guests waiting in line to get into the event are being asked to return to their vehicles and await further updates, the post said.
Organizers said the Jacksonville Jazz Festival is a rain or shine event, but if the festival’s Emergency Operations Command deems the weather severe, performances may be rescheduled or canceled.
“The safety of all guests and performers is our top priority,” organizers said. “If an evacuation is necessary, attendees are encouraged to seek shelter in their vehicles until it is safe to return.”
Organizers ask attendees to stay up to date on the event’s official social media channels for updates.
